Tournaments like this aint my best side of poker .. but i like to play them.
I read some articles explaining how to play in the 3 fases of the tournament, Play really tight in the early fase, somehow play more poker in the mid game and ifso, you can to take advantage of your big chipstack and be a little loose to make the lower stacks force to fold or go AI. End game is really tricky to play in, being short stacked really makes it an AI fest you won't make it by playing tight since the Small- and big blinds will eat you along with the antes. it actually means going AI with just a couple of BB left in your stack with any Axx or either pocket pairs. Winning the blinds havn't been more important then you would ever imagine.

allow me to suggest a little different strategy for the start, middle and end games.

start: tight, but not really tight, with your hole cards. really tight with your post-flop play. this is the part where fish who can never fold AA will donate all their chips to you when you hit trips, str8 or flush. if you only play "really tight" hole cards, you will not be in the position to do such. likewise, be committed to throwing away top pair/top kicker, KK, and AA on the flop (yes, you heard me correctly---"flop"). you want your chips in the middle when you have the nuts, and too often you will be dominated (even with those "golden hands") when your opponent shoves all-in on the flop.

middle: your hand selection should tighten up, but your play should loosen up. by playing more quality hands, even if you are called you should be in good shape. too many big-stack bullies find themselves out b4 the money because they think no one will shove back. quality hand selection is key. if you are short=stack, shove with quality to try to double up. the idiot bullies should be very helpful in the endeavor. and DONT PLAY TO MAKE THE MONEY, PLAY TO WIN. making the money earns you 2-3x the buyin. winning often makes you 30x the buyin. (example from recent tourney on Bodog-$40 buyin- i play. first earned $1200, second earned $800. sadly, i took second.)

end: i sure hope you dont find yourself too often with only a few blind orbits left at this stage. if so, shove with ANYTHING connected/suited/high or that just look pretty to you. look for those play too tight, and exploit them. they only want to move up the money ladder....remember, you want to WIN. looser hand selection is necessary in the end, but be prepared to fold if reraised a by "chicken" player when you hold a less quality hand. dont be afraid to shove against the big stack when you have quality. this set a tone ev1 will respect, and will let u steal more. picking up blinds and antes is ESSENTIAL.
